Skip to content
Snippets Groups Projects

Resolve "Public keys not visible to others"

Merged Frank Sauerburger requested to merge 13-public-keys-not-visible-to-others into master
7 files
+ 36
31
Compare changes
  • Side-by-side
  • Inline
Files
7
+ 5
6
from django.test import TestCase
from django.contrib.auth.models import Group
from guardian.shortcuts import assign_perm
from guardian.utils import get_anonymous_user
from pgp import models
@@ -13,8 +12,8 @@ class CorsHeadersTestCase(TestCase):
email="frank@sauerburger.com",
keyid="123456789",
)
anonymous = get_anonymous_user()
assign_perm('view_publickey', anonymous, self.toykey)
any_user = Group.objects.get(name="any-user")
assign_perm('view_publickey', any_user, self.toykey)
def test_policy(self):
"""Check that the policy file has CORS headers"""
@@ -30,8 +29,8 @@ class CaseSensitivityTestCase(TestCase):
email="frank@sauerburger.com",
keyid="123456789abcd",
)
anonymous = get_anonymous_user()
assign_perm('view_publickey', anonymous, self.toykey)
any_user = Group.objects.get(name="any-user")
assign_perm('view_publickey', any_user, self.toykey)
def test_lower(self):
"""Check that lower case string can be used to lookup a key"""
Loading